What are the 3 main factors that affect climate?

Answers


Altitude 

Temperatures decrease with height. The air is less dense and cannot hold heat as easily. 

Winds 

If winds are warm - they have been blown from a hot area - they will raise temperatures. If winds have been blown from cold areas they will lower temperatures. 

Distance from the sea (continentality) 

Land heats and cools faster than the sea. Therefore coastal areas have a lower temperature range than those areas inland. On the coast winters are mild and summers are cool. In inland areas temperatures are high in the summer and cold in the winter. 

Aspect 

Slopes facing the sun are warmer than those that are not. Thus south facing slopes in the northern hemisphere are usually warm. However, slopes facing north in the southern hemisphere are warmest.

The assassination of John F. Kennedy took place on November 22, 1963, in Dallas, Texas. Lee Harvey Oswald was arrested on the same day on charges of assassinating the president. Oswald was never tried for the murder, as Jack Ruby shot Oswald on November 24 when police took him to a county jail.

Although the American public was initially satisfied with the work of the Warren Commission, set up by Congress to investigate the murder, polls conducted between 1966 and 2003 have shown that many Americans believe Kennedy was the victim of a conspiracy and/or his death was covered up. Of those surveyed in November 2013, 61 percent believed that Kennedy had been the victim of a conspiracy, and 31 percent thought Oswald was not acting alone.   There are still several conspiracy theories about the Kennedy murder, in which the KGB, the CIA and the mafia are suspected of killing Kennedy.
